My methodology forces a foundational shift in planning. Instead of designing around a dream grill, we first map the three critical zones: preparation (counter space and sink), cooking (grill and burners), and serving/storage (refrigeration and landing areas). For the typically smaller lots in communities like Ladera Ranch, this prevents the creation of a "one-wall" kitchen that becomes a bottleneck. By optimizing the flow between these three points, even on a 10-foot run, I consistently achieve a 30% increase in perceived and functional space without sacrificing high-end features. The biggest mistake I see is designers treating a small outdoor space like an indoor one. In Orange County, the intense sun and coastal air dictate a completely different set of rules. My diagnostic process begins not with a tape measure, but with an analysis of the "Environmental Impact Zone"—how the sun travels across the yard, the direction of the prevailing coastal breeze, and proximity to salt air in places like Newport Beach or Dana Point. These factors are non-negotiable and have a massive impact on material longevity and user comfort. I once consulted on a project in a Portola Springs home in Irvine where a beautiful, expensive outdoor kitchen was rendered almost unusable. The designer placed the grill directly in the path of the afternoon sun with no shade structure, and the stainless steel cabinets were a low-grade 304, already showing surface rust from the morning marine layer. My proprietary audit prevents this by mapping these environmental factors against the essential utility core (gas, water, electrical), ensuring the final layout is not only efficient but also durable and comfortable to use year-round.Deconstructing the Compact Footprint: Material and Appliance Specifications
For a small OC backyard, every component must serve at least two purposes or offer a significant space-saving advantage. This is where I get extremely specific with clients.- Material Selection for Coastal Durability: Standard stainless steel is not enough. I mandate 316L marine-grade stainless steel for all cabinet doors, drawers, and appliance facings if the property is within 5 miles of the coast. For countertops, I push clients away from porous granite and toward ultra-compact surfaces like Dekton. It's completely non-porous, meaning it won't stain from wine or marinade spills, and its UV stability is absolute, preventing fading under the relentless SoCal sun.
- Appliance Scaling and Integration: Forget the massive 42-inch grill. A high-performance 30-inch professional grill provides more than enough cooking surface. The real space-saver is in the accessories. Instead of bulky side burners, I integrate a more powerful and compact power burner for large pots. The game-changer is often replacing a standard outdoor refrigerator with refrigerated drawers. This provides the same cold storage capacity but preserves the entire countertop as a usable prep surface, a gain of nearly 4-5 square feet of critical workspace.
The Implementation Blueprint: From Code Approval to Final Polish
Executing the design requires a disciplined, sequential process. I've refined this into a four-stage implementation that eliminates costly rework and ensures a perfect fit, especially within strict HOA communities.- Stage 1: HOA & City Permit Pre-Clearance: Before a single dollar is spent on equipment, I create a detailed plan including material samples, appliance spec sheets, and a utility map. We submit this full package to the HOA board and, if necessary, the city. Getting written approval on the exact materials and layout upfront is a non-negotiable step that has saved my clients thousands in forced modifications.
- Stage 2: Utility Stub-Out and Foundation: This is where the project is physically defined. We work with licensed contractors to run gas, electrical, and water lines to the precise locations identified in the plan. This is the point of no return. A common error is pouring the concrete slab or building the frame before utilities are placed, leading to expensive trenching or surface-mounted lines that look terrible.
- Stage 3: Frame and Cabinet Installation: I exclusively use modular welded stainless steel frames or masonry blocks. They offer superior strength and are perfectly plumb, which is critical for ensuring appliances and doors fit flawlessly. We install the cabinet boxes, ensuring a minimum 1-inch air gap between the structure and any combustible wall, a frequent point of failure in city inspections.
- Stage 4: Appliance and Countertop Integration: The appliances are dry-fitted first. We then have a professional countertop fabricator create a digital template on-site. This laser-templating process guarantees a perfect fit around the grill, sink, and any other cutouts with a tolerance of less than 1/16th of an inch. Only after the countertop is installed are the appliances permanently connected and tested.
